Cricket legend Sachin Tendulkar has penned a heartfelt tribute to Virat Kohli, following the latter’s retirement from Test cricket on May 12, 2025.
Taking to social media, Tendulkar recalled a deeply personal moment from 12 years ago, when Kohli offered to gift him a sacred thread from his late father during Tendulkar’s final Test match in November 2013.
“As you retire from Tests, I’m reminded of your thoughtful gesture 12 years ago, during my last Test. You offered to gift me a thread from your late father. It was something too personal for me to accept, but the gesture was heartwarming and has stayed with me ever since. While I may not have a thread to offer in return, please know that you carry my deepest admiration and very best wishes,” Tendulkar wrote.
He further praised Kohli’s remarkable Test career, highlighting his impact on Indian cricket beyond just runs.
“Your true legacy, Virat, lies in inspiring countless young cricketers to pick up the sport. What an incredible Test career you have had! You have given Indian cricket so much more than just runs – you have given it a new generation of passionate fans and players. Congratulations on a very special Test career,” Tendulkar added.
Kohli, who made his Test debut in 2011, played 123 matches, scoring 9,230 runs with 30 centuries at an average of 46.85. His leadership as India’s Test captain saw him secure 40 victories in 68 matches, making him the country’s most successful Test skipper.
With Kohli stepping away from the longest format, Indian cricket bids farewell to an era defined by aggression, consistency, and excellence. His retirement has sparked an outpouring of tributes from fans, cricketers, and analysts, celebrating his unparalleled contribution to the sport.
